Given the delicate intricacies of giving to traditional missions, the novelty of the digital realm and possibilities in the Metaverse, coupled by the general lack of Christian presence in these spaces, such projects are indubitably a faith journey itself. Therefore, any missions projects that MissionDAO will back post-’Genesis’ Mint will rely heavily on the collective wisdom of our community, due diligence done by the MissionDAO Team, and our Board of Advisors (BoAs).

The SOP for selecting missionaries and projects to back would be as follows:

  1. Submission: Anyone (outside or in the MissionDAO Community) would be able to make a proposal submission via our Google Form (which will be made available once the 75% mint milestone has been met).

  2. Primary Vetting & Informal Voting by DAO Token Holders: When a proposal is submitted, key information will be sent to MissionDAO’s Discord Channel, where DAO Token Holders can review it and vote to decide whether the proposal will be taken up for due diligence or if it should be rejected.

  3. Due Diligence: If there is sufficient interest in the proposal, our Due Diligence team will spend the next three weeks conducting in depth due-diligence on the credibility and viability of the proposal, before raising it up to our Board of Advisors (BoAs) for final vetting.

  4. Community Update: The MissionDAO Team will update DAO Token Holders about the status of all that was proposed and invite them to an official vote to determine if those that have been approved during the due diligence round should be proceeded or rejected.

  5. Formal Voting: After the Community Update, the Formal Vote will be held on Snapshot for 48 hours, where holding 1x MissionDAO NFT token will be equivalent to 1 vote.

  6. Follow-up: Missionaries would then receive the funds, disbursed through our multi-sig protocol. They would also be encouraged to provide periodic updates - or channel their newsletters - to the MissionDAO community, to keep the community invested in the project for future rounds of funding.
